In float16_to_float32, when returning an infinity, just pass zero as the mantissa argument to packFloat32(), rather than shifting a value which we know must be zero.
Signed-off-by: Peter Maydell <peter.mayd...@linaro.org> --- Spotted by the clang static analyzer. This brings this code into line with the other float-to-float conversion functions and was probably a harmless cut-n-paste error from the normal-return codepath. fpu/softfloat.c | 2 +- 1 file changed, 1 insertion(+), 1 deletion(-) diff --git a/fpu/softfloat.c b/fpu/softfloat.c index b29256a..01a28ca 100644 --- a/fpu/softfloat.c +++ b/fpu/softfloat.c @@ -3007,7 +3007,7 @@ float32 float16_to_float32(float16 a, flag ieee STATUS_PARAM) if (aSig) { return commonNaNToFloat32(float16ToCommonNaN(a STATUS_VAR) STATUS_VAR); } - return packFloat32(aSign, 0xff, aSig << 13); + return packFloat32(aSign, 0xff, 0); } if (aExp == 0) { int8 shiftCount; -- 1.7.9.5
